### Alert: ReceiptPost Mailer Failure

This alert fires when the GiveLedger donation-receipt mailer fails to dispatch a batch within 15 minutes of a completed donation run. Plugin authors whose hooks modify receipt templates should verify their templates render without errors, as malformed output blocks the whole batch. If the failure persists after a template check, report it to the address below.

escalation mailbox, tadug-bagag: gileth@nelvroforge.corp

Handover: tide-table widget (Moorlight app)

Welcome aboard. The tide-table widget pulls predictions from our Saltmere forecast service, caches them for six hours, and interpolates between station readings for coves without sensors. Watch the daylight-saving edge case in the chart axis — it bit us twice. Refresh logic lives in one worker. The widget currently runs with these configuration values.

config for tagaf-bawif:
[norok]
host = norok.ordinworks.local
user = norok_svc
database = norok_prod

## Branch Server Replacement — Orvick Office

Quick note for whoever's managing the Orvick branch this week: the replacement server from Tallgrain IT is coming by dedicated courier, not the usual parcel run. It's the whole rack unit plus drives, so clear a path to the comms room before it lands. Don't sign anything until the tamper seals are checked against the manifest. The drives hold unencrypted migration data, so this one's strictly chain-of-custody. Give the courier the hand-over instruction noted below.

dispatch memo: the holius casvan courier leaves the ralir kasion rusdor oliion fraeth lammir julox belys ledger at gate 3561 under passcode 522203

The tax-rate lookup cache in the Breva checkout service worries me. Entries are keyed only by region code, so a stale or poisoned entry would apply the wrong rate to every order in that region until expiry. Please verify: TTLs are short enough to bound exposure, negative lookups aren't cached, and the refresh path revalidates against the signed rate feed rather than trusting upstream blindly. Also confirm eviction is size-bounded so an attacker can't churn the keyspace. Current cache settings for review:

limits module of yagaf-yajef:
RATE_LIMITS = {
    "novwyn": 950,
    "wenath": 428,
    "prawyn": 413,
    "gorvan": 539,
    "praael": 870,
    "drumir": 113,
    "gordor": 439,
}